However, I have a tip, before putting the small black ring in your garbage, please cut it in half and put it in the recycling bin instead. By cutting it in half, if it does find it's way to the environment instead of the recycling plant, it can't harm any creatures by getting stuck around their necks. I also do this with any ring-like packaging, from plastic milk cartons, detergent bottles etc. It's such a small thing to do, but it will save our environment as well our fauna. Thanks
